Includes black and white photographic negatives taken while Fr. Kolkmeyer was stationed at Georgetown University. Contains shots of Healy Hall, Ryan Gymnasium, Dahlgren Chapel, Old North, Copley Hall, New North, the O’Gara Building, Gervase Hall, and the campus observatory. There are also shots of Loyola University Chicago’s campus (roll #18).

Programs for the annual May Day Procession held by the St. Peter Claver Sodality and Sunday School, the African American sodality of St. Alphonsus, Woodstock, Maryland.
Diary of St. Peter Claver's Sunday School, an African American sodality for youth and adults connected with St. Alphonsus Church. The diary records the events of the sodality, attendence records, membership rolls, and contains event programs and photos.
